Transaction 145114594cf085e4f18d07503b15989db354cff9731f5b7bfe9146d509c04a76
1 Input
1 Output
-
145114594cf085e4f18d07503b15989db354cff9731f5b7bfe9146d509c04a76:0
- value
- 44835836
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 11cd29d6240da3c1e315dcb1acf9ab2dd5dfa705 OP_EQUALVERIFY OP_CHECKSIG
- address
- 12d8GGQqtjPbesUb66PY3hPVAgvG4VZa2M